I want to, trust me, love those children full
dependent on the heritage of God
for mere survival, who by poverties
unthinkable have wasted to the ends
of animate humanity, but can’t
deny how I despise their rampant filth
and, though To Love oft never means To Like,
I’d rather – please – delight in love than dike
displeasure back away from duty’s wealth
of ethical engagements. As I pant
for love compassionate, so surely bends
my heart in honest pains of poverties
of whom I’d rather pray I’d be: a nod
to graciousness, to kindness bountiful.
